logo

EXCEL TRANSLATIONS

xltrans.com

Details:
Details about EXCEL TRANSLATIONS
Employees:
Employees at EXCEL TRANSLATIONS
Desktop Publishing Technical Lead at EXCEL TRANSLATIONS

EXCEL TRANSLATIONS

Strategic Partner Manager- AMERICAS at EXCEL TRANSLATIONS

Senior Project Manager at EXCEL TRANSLATIONS

President at EXCEL TRANSLATIONS